## Summary
*Legends of the Fall* is a 1994 film directed by Edward Zwick that blends elements of romance, drama, war, and Western genres. Produced by Bedford Falls Productions, the film was released in late 1994 and early 1995 across multiple international markets. It features British actress Julia Ormond and is recognized for its cinematography, having won an Academy Award for Best Cinematography.
